Exploring Goa’s Tourism Roadshows in the Gulf: Everything You Need to Know About the Events in Bahrain, Qatar, and Malaysia

Published on November 23, 2025

Exploring goa’s tourism roadshows

Goa’s tourism department is set to make a significant push into the Southeast Asian market with a series of roadshows in Bahrain, Qatar, and Malaysia. This strategic initiative aims to expand Goa’s reach within the Gulf region and Southeast Asia, building stronger relationships with key stakeholders in these regions. The roadshows will promote the rich and diverse tourism offerings of Goa, from its bustling nightlife to cinematic tourism and wellness experiences. The tourism department’s efforts are expected to boost the state’s global presence and attract more international tourists, particularly from these lucrative regions.

Goa’s Expanding Tourism Footprint: Key Roadshow Highlights

Detailed Insights on Goa’s Roadshows

  1. Bahrain Roadshow:
    • The first stop of the roadshow series will take place in Bahrain, a significant market for luxury travel and international tourism in the Gulf region.
    • The Goa Tourism Development Corporation (GTDC) will represent Goa’s interests at this event, focusing on fostering new business relationships with travel agents, tour operators, and potential investors.
    • The key objective will be to promote Goa’s diverse tourism products, from luxury beach resorts and wellness tourism to Goa’s emerging reputation as a cinematic tourism hub.
    • Additionally, the roadshow will highlight Goa’s nightlife options, especially its beach parties, nightclubs, and bars that cater to an upscale clientele.
  2. Qatar Travel & Tourism Expo:
    • The Qatar Travel & Tourism Expo, which will run for three days, will be an important venue for Goa to promote its tourism offerings in the Qatari market.
    • The expo will feature Goa’s rich heritage, culture, and tourism experiences, including the unparalleled beach resorts, eco-tourism, and adventure tourism options.
    • Goa’s representatives will engage with Qatari travel agents and tour operators, aiming to build partnerships for better marketing and promotional opportunities.
    • The roadshow will also focus on attracting Qatari tourists looking for short getaways, with direct flights available between Doha and Goa, making it an accessible destination for affluent travelers seeking a luxury vacation.
  3. Malaysia Roadshow:
    • In Malaysia, the roadshow will feature an array of Goa’s tourism attractions, including its world-renowned beaches, heritage sites, and wellness centers.
    • Malaysia, a key Southeast Asian market, will serve as an excellent opportunity to reach out to tourists looking for new, exotic destinations within India. The roadshow will focus on highlighting Goa’s unique cultural offerings, from Goan cuisine to Portuguese architecture and festivals.
    • With Malaysia being a key hub for Southeast Asian travelers, Goa is looking to establish itself as a prime holiday destination for Malaysians and other regional tourists.
    • Malaysia’s focus on affordable tourism makes Goa an attractive option for budget-conscious travelers, and the roadshow will include special packages and promotional deals.

Goa’s Tourism Evolution: Focusing on Diverse Offerings

The Goa tourism department is focusing on a broad spectrum of experiences aimed at diversifying the state’s appeal. From its iconic beaches and nightlife to wellness tourism, Goa is embracing new trends such as nocto-tourism (nighttime tourism), jet-setting travel, and calmcation (calm vacation) experiences. These trends align with the growing demand for unconventional travel experiences and are positioned to make Goa stand out in the competitive tourism market.

During these international exhibitions and roadshows, Goa’s tourism department will shine a spotlight on the region’s popular cinematic tourism, where visitors can explore locations featured in famous Bollywood films. This unique selling point has already gained traction, attracting a global audience who seek to live out the movie magic. The department also aims to highlight Goa’s pristine beaches, wellness retreats, and scenic beauty that offer the perfect blend of relaxation and adventure.
